It’s time for another monthly bonus
episode of The Weekly Stuff Podcast with Jonathan Lack & Sean Chapman, episodes
where we will be discussing serials from classic Doctor Who history.
Today, we dive into one of the most
iconic Doctor Who stories ever told,
“The Tomb of the Cybermen,” by Kit Peddler and Gerry Davis, from 1967. The most
infamous Second Doctor (Patrick Troughton) story, “Tomb of the Cybermen” is
chilling, wickedly intelligent, surprisingly brutal, and deeply atmospheric, a
testament to the show’s ingenuity and creativity, and certainly one of the most
thrilling tales in the Doctor Who pantheon.
We give the episode our trademark in-depth look, and invite you to watch along
with us as we take this curated journey through Doctor Who history.
